A validade da maioria dos blocos é confirmada usando o cliente Bitcoin Core. Não é de se admirar que os desenvolvedores que trabalham no Bitcoin Core tenham alguma influência sobre o Bitcoin em si. Recentemente, eles têm pressionado para remover limites sobre dados arbitrários dos blocos (dados não monetários, como mensagens de texto, imagens e mais). Apesar da reação negativa da comunidade Bitcoin, os desenvolvedores do Bitcoin Core pressionaram pela implementação, discutindo com seus pares. Citrea é nomeada como a interessada na implementação.

Índice

  • O que exatamente o Bitcoin Core vai mudar?

  • Raciocínio conflitante para a mudança

  • A batalha da comunidade

O que exatamente o Bitcoin Core vai mudar?

O Bitcoin Core removerá o OP_RETURN na próxima versão, agendada para ser lançada em outubro. O OP_RETURN é um script que os desenvolvedores do Bitcoin Core adicionaram ao Bitcoin em 2014. Seu objetivo era limitar os dados arbitrários (versículos da Bíblia, imagens, etc.) em cada bloco e separá-los de informações mais cruciais associadas a transações BTC, para que a rede ignorasse esses dados enquanto trabalhava com dados monetários.

Pode haver apenas 83 bytes de espaço por bloco destinado a dados arbitrários registrados em saídas TX não gastáveis. Vale a pena notar que os desenvolvedores do Bitcoin Core incentivaram os bitcoineiros a não usar a blockchain do Bitcoin para registrar dados arbitrários, pois existem opções melhores que não aumentariam a pressão extra na rede do Bitcoin. O segmento OP_RETURN na descrição da versão 0.9.0 do Bitcoin Core diz:

“[OP_RETURN] não é um endosse para armazenar dados na blockchain. A mudança no OP_RETURN cria uma saída comprovadamente podável, para evitar esquemas de armazenamento de dados – alguns dos quais já foram implementados – que estavam armazenando dados arbitrários, como imagens, como saídas TX para sempre não gastáveis, inchando o banco de dados UTXO do bitcoin.

Armazenar dados arbitrários na blockchain ainda é uma má ideia; é menos custoso e muito mais eficiente armazenar dados não monetários em outro lugar.”

No entanto, 11 anos depois, os desenvolvedores do Bitcoin Core decidiram remover o limite de 83 bytes, permitindo que os usuários definam seus próprios limites manualmente. Por padrão, não haverá limitações. Isso pode impulsionar o uso da blockchain do Bitcoin para respaldar vários conteúdos de mídia, etc. Vale a pena notar que mesmo com um limite de 83 bytes, o Bitcoin sempre foi usado para transações de dados arbitrários. O limite é pensado para manter o Bitcoin seguro de sobrecargas e spam.

Leia mais: Vendas de NFT no Bitcoin atingem recorde em dezembro de 2023

As mudanças foram implementadas apesar de muitas críticas da comunidade. A forma como o Bitcoin Core estava pressionando a mudança gerou controvérsia que alcançou pessoas não engajadas nos bastidores técnicos do Bitcoin.

Raciocínio conflitante para a mudança

Em uma declaração divulgada em 6 de junho de 2025, o Bitcoin Core citou resistência à censura como a razão para a mudança. No entanto, o desenvolvedor Peter Todd, que criou um pull request pedindo a remoção do OP_RETURN, levantou uma razão diferente. Ele chamou os dados registrados em saídas TX não gastáveis de um fardo prejudicial para os desenvolvedores e enfatizou que remover o limite completamente é mais eficiente:

“Como foi discutido na discussão da lista de e-mails, entidades estão usando saídas não gastáveis em vez de saídas OP_Return. Precisamente por causa do limite de tamanho. Isso aumenta desnecessariamente o tamanho do conjunto UTXO, um efeito prejudicial de ter as limitações arbitrárias de saída OP_Return […]

Não há razão para que o Bitcoin Core seja forçado a assumir o ônus da manutenção de limites arbitrários que acreditamos serem ineficazes e até prejudiciais.”

Um dos problemas com este caso é a questão da centralização. O software Knots é uma das alternativas preferidas ao Bitcoin Core, mas sua influência na rede é muito menor. Como Peter Todd coloca em uma de suas mensagens, “Nós […] sabemos que o Knots não será eficaz em impedir que transações sejam mineradas mesmo que obtenha, digamos, 50% dos nós e 25% do poder de hash. Você precisa do Bitcoin Core a bordo para ter alguma chance de sucesso.”

Ao mesmo tempo, a declaração do Bitcoin Core diz: “Embora reconheçamos que essa visão não é universalmente aceita por todos os usuários e desenvolvedores, é nossa sincera crença que está no melhor interesse do Bitcoin e de seus usuários, e esperamos que nossos usuários concordem.” Esta parte da declaração conflita um pouco com o segundo parágrafo, que afirma: “Os contribuintes do Bitcoin Core não estão em posição de impor [certas políticas].”

> O Bitcoin Core é apenas uma implementação de protocolo que pode ser copiada e modificada por qualquer um; a única coisa que a torna especial é a forma como seus contribuintes tomam decisões. 🤦🏻‍♂️ O que torna o Core “especial” não é apenas isso, mas é de longe o nó mais popular…

— C (@RIPreason) 9 de junho de 2025

Um executivo da Ocean Mining usando o pseudônimo Bitcoin Mechanic assume que a Citrea poderia apoiar a proposta. A Citrea é a empresa que levantou $14 milhões para adicionar funcionalidade de camada 2 à blockchain do Bitcoin em 2024. No entanto, Jameson Lopps da Citrea rejeitou essas afirmações.

Quanto mais olho para isso, pior fica. Novamente, isso não é um debate técnico. São apenas maus atores empurrando mudanças maliciosas para o Bitcoin, mentindo sobre os efeitos que isso terá. A Citrea *precisa* do seu mempool para tolerar seu lixo, e o Core está determinado a ajudá-los com isso ao…

— Mechanic #FixTheFilters #300kb (@GrassFedBitcoin) 4 de maio de 2025

Em abril, o Bitcoin Mechanic postou um tweet afirmando que havia sido banido no GitHub por criticar a remoção dos limites do OP_RETURN.

A batalha da comunidade

Uma indignação online foi causada por duas razões: a implementação em si e a forma como o Bitcoin Core estava pressionando isso, apesar da significativa oposição.

Não deixe que os maus atores te enganem a pensar que o Bitcoin Core 30 permite que você reabilite o limite de datacarrier: 1) Junto com a remoção do limite padrão, eles também o quebraram ainda mais. datacarriersize=83 agora (a partir do Core 30) permite 83 saídas totalizando 830 bytes de spam, em vez de…

— Luke Dashjr (@LukeDashjr) 10 de junho de 2025

Aqueles que se opõem à mudança defendem que o Bitcoin permaneça um sistema de dinheiro eletrônico, não uma blockchain para hospedar vídeos, imagens, etc., o que pode transformá-lo em uma plataforma semelhante a muitas outras blockchains multipropósito, às custas dos recursos necessários para transações monetárias.

Prepare-se para um dilúvio de produtos DeFi, inscrições e convênios 'Construídos no Bitcoin' que levarão o Bitcoin firmemente para “o espaço Web3”. O Bitcoin Core e seus patrocinadores garantiram que o Bitcoin não é mais apenas dinheiro monótono! https://t.co/rcNUP6d5Un

— Justin Bechler (@1914ad) 9 de junho de 2025

Além disso, a forma como os desenvolvedores do Bitcoin Core insistiram em sua visão, ignoraram ou esconderam as mensagens de oposição em várias plataformas, ou tentaram mover a discussão para longe de espaços públicos, contribuiu para a controvérsia em torno do debate que fez ondas na comunidade de criptomoedas.

Anteriormente, neste nível de controvérsia, PRs eram apenas fechados após serem considerados controversos, mas não agora. Claramente, a motivação por trás disso não tem nada a ver com a melhoria do protocolo.

— Delta-V (@SellSideShits) 9 de junho de 2025

No entanto, os desenvolvedores do Bitcoin Core insistem que estão certos. Eles dizem que aqueles que sentem aversão ao Bitcoin Core 0.30 podem simplesmente bifurcar. Eles não pretendem acreditar que isso pode ser eficiente.

O ataque ao core é uma operação psicológica. Tão obnoxioso e desrespeitoso. Apenas bifurquem já para que possamos encurtar vocês a zero

— David Bailey🇵🇷 $1.0mm/btc é o piso (@DavidFBailey) 8 de junho de 2025

Há muitos anos, Bitcoin ABC e Bitcoin SV estavam lutando pelo tamanho do bloco e pelo nome do verdadeiro Bitcoin. No final das contas, ambas as moedas perderam para o Bitcoin original. A implementação do Bitcoin Core transformará o Bitcoin em algo diferente? Vamos descobrir até o final do ano.

Você também pode gostar: Forks concorrentes do Bitcoin Cash mostram resultados diferentes; mineradores apoiam SV enquanto traders ficam do lado do ABC